Haiku Inc

Dynamate: track "modified" state in level editor

Dynamate is a puzzle game for Haiku. It comes with a level editor (called LevelWorld).

The level editor has a save/load system, but does not track whether the current level has been modified. It should do so, in order to:

  • Not allow to save a level if it was not modified.
  • Not allow to lose changes by quitting the app or loading another level if the current one isn't saved.

Task tags

  • dynamate
  • game
  • editor
  • c++

Students who completed this task

Isaac Llimona

Task type

  • code Code
close

2016